The Expression And Values Of HnRNP A2/B1 In Lung Carcinoma

Objective To study the expression of heterogeneous nuclear ribonucleoprotein A2/Bi (HnRNP A2/B1) and HnRNP B1 in lung tissue and serum as well as sputum of patients with lung cancer and evaluate its sensitivity and specificity in the diagnosis of lung cancer. Method The expression of HnRNP B1 in lung tissue and sputum were detected by immunocytochemistry or immunohistochemistry method using specific monoclonal anti-HnRNP B1 antibody in 150 tissue samples and 70 sputum samples of patients with lung cancer controlled by 30 normal subjects; The expression of HnRNP A2/B1 in serum were detected by RT-PCR method in 60 patients with lung cancer using specific primers of HnRNP A2/B1 and HnRNP B1; The expression of HnRNP B1 in serum were detected by ELISA method in 44 patients with lung cancer using specific monoclonal anti-HnRNP B1 antibody.Results (1) Expression of HnRNP B1 in lung cancer tissues The immunohistochemistry results with 46 positives in 46 samples of squamous cell carcinoma and 45 positives in 51 samples of adenoma while 33 positives in 37 samples of small cell carcinoma and 14 positives in 16 samples of largecell carcinoma. The positives rate was totally 90%. (2) Expression of HnRNP A2/Bi mRNA in lung cancer cell lines RT-PCR indicated the presence of HnRNP A2/B1 mRNA were detected in the lung adenocarcinoma cell lines SPC-A1 and Y-90, squamouse cell carcinoma cell line A431 and small carcinoma cell line NCI-H446. (3) Expression of HnRNP A2/B1 mRNA in peripheral blood samples RT-PCR results with 49 positives in lung cancer group and average quasi-quantitative ratio is 0.657 ±0.326 while 3 positives in control group and the ratio is 0.159 + 0.286, the express quantity before therapy were significant higher than that after (PO.01); The expression rate of HnRNP A2/Bi mRNA and HnRNP B] mRNA in serum are 73% and 63% respectively before radiology therapy while 56% and 50% after therapy, their expression rates before chemotherapy were 76% and 60% while 63% and 46% after chemotherapy. The expression rate is no significant difference between that before therapy and after therapy. (4) Expression of HnRNP Bi in peripheral blood samples ELISA results with 33 positives of 44patients with lung cancer and 1 positive of 20 control samples. The average OD value in lung cancer group(0.252 + 0.150) is significantly higher than in control group(0.022± 0.019) (PO.01). (5) Expression of HnRNP B, in sputum defoliated cells of patients with lung carcinoma Theimmunochemistry results with 50 positives of 70 lung cancer samples, with 23 positivess in 29 squamous cell carcinomas and 17 positivess in 26 lung adenoma, while 10 positivess in 15 small cell lung carcinoma . There are 33 positivess in 40 central lung cancers while 17 positivess 30 peripheral type lung cancers. (6) Values of HnRNP A2/Bi in diagnosis RT-PCR to HnRNP A2/B1 in serum gives a 81% sensitivity and 90% specificity. Serum ELISAto HnRNP Bi gives a 75% sensitivity and a 95% specificity. Sputum IHC toHnRNP Bi gives a 71% sensitivity and 90% specificity .Conclusion HnRNP A2/B1 and HnRNP BI overexpressed in lung cancertissues , lung cancer cell lines, peripheral blood and sputum defoliated cells,the examination of HnRNP A2/B1 and HnRNP Bj in serum and sputumsamples with RT-PCR, ELISA and IHC method are sensitive and specific indiagnosis of lung cancer.
